The Importance of Digital Privacy and Safety
When searching for topics such as Marshmallow Zara Onlyfans, digital hygiene is paramount. Users often encounter aggregator sites, clickbait, or phishing attempts that promise free content or unauthorized access. It is crucial to remember that official subscription platforms have strict terms of service, and accessing content through unauthorized third-party sites is often a violation of privacy and security best practices.
To keep your online experience safe, consider the following:
- Verify the source: Only follow links found on the creator's verified social media profiles with blue checkmarks.
- Avoid third-party leaks: Websites claiming to host leaked or "free" content are frequently malicious and may contain malware.
- Secure your payments: Use reputable, secure payment methods and never share your account credentials with anyone.
- Enable 2FA: Always enable two-factor authentication on your accounts to add an extra layer of security.
